Yes, Nivalin can cause drowsiness and dizziness during therapy - regardless of the dose. In order for the treatment to be effective, it is necessary to undergo at least a 40-day cycle, in which every 3-4 days the dose is gradually increased, up to 20 mg per day. If the side effects associated with the therapy are difficult to withstand, this should be reported to the attending physician, who will decide on further treatment (e.g. change of treatment or dosage of the drug). Reporting side effects to your doctor or individually allows you to gather more information about the safety of your medications and update data about them, which can help other patients in the future.
